| 2 | Provision for carefully removing the old damaged/decentegrated lime / cement concrete laid over the roof of first level flooring of Nagarkhana structure including disposing the unwanted stuff beyond the ASI premises of Raigad Fort etc. complete as per the direction of archaeological officer / officials. |
| 3 | Provision for laying lime surkhi concrete 1:1:1 with 20 mm brick agregate for water tightening the second stair flooring to prevent water retention and seephge which causing salt encrustation and development of vegetation growth , laying as per the requirement, beating the lime concrete layment for 7 days time to time till coming up the creamy layer of mortar on surface by pouring admixture of traditional ingradients by mixing pebbles, herbal plant's extracts for additional strengthening etc. complete as per the direction of archaeological officer / officials. |
| 4 | Provision for strengthning the brick wall by plastering (internal sides) of second floor in Lime surkhi mortar 1:1:1 including removing all the algae liches from the brick walls , racking out joints and prepare the surface for plastering etc. complete as per the direction of archaeological officer / officials. |
| 5 | Providing Lime Plaster 36 mm thick in two to three coats as per original for preparing/ mending of the missing stucco work as per existing pattern and clues like lotus petal-diamond cuts, flower design ,offsets and molding etc by using traditional Lime Mortar 1:1:1 , consolidation the admixture by adding the jaggery ,hirda fruit gum ,juit pieces ,water proof compound methibael fruit and potable water including erecting and removing of appropriate scaffolding as per requirement etc. complete as per the direction of archaeological officer / officials. |
| 6 | Provision for pointing to the stone surfaces on the ground and first floor in Lime Surkhi Mortar1:1:1 including cleaning the stone surfaces by removing funges algae, salt encrustation and discloration , previus incongruous additions such as cement screding ,which damaged the structure,sapperance etc. complete as per the direction of archaeological officer / officials. |

| 12 | Providing and fixing colour coated Zincalume ( R ) AZ150 ( min 150 gms/sq.mt. total on each side ) profiled sheets for roofing. The feed material is manufactured out of nominal 0.45 mm Base Metal Thickness ( BMT ) (0.5 mm TCT ), Hi strength steel with min.550 MPa yield strength, metallic hot dip coated with Aluminium-Zinc alloy (55% aluminium 43.4% zinc 1.6% silicon) with COLORBOND ( R ) steel quality super durable polyester paint coat ( with inorganic pigment). The paint shall have a total coating thickness of nominal 35 um, comprising of nominal 25 um exterior coat on top surface and nominal 10 um reverse coat on back surface. Profile sheet shall have nom. 950-1050 mm effective cover width and nominal 25-30 mm deep ribs with subtle square fluting in the five pan at nominal 180-250 mm center- to-center. The end rib shall be designed for anti-capillary groove. and return leg. The feed material should have coil manufacturers product details marked a regular interval. Including fasteners with min. fastened with min. 25 um Zinc-Tin alloy coated, Hex head, self-drilling screw etc. complete. (weight of profile 4.52 Kilogram/ One Square Metre) etc. complete a as per the direction of archaeological officer / officials. |
